
Technical Lead at Kariyer.net
As a skilled frontend developer, I am passionate about transforming ideas into powerful, user-centric web applications. With expertise in React.js, Vue.js, and other popular frameworks, I bring a depth of knowledge in modern web development practices. Explore my latest projects and articles, where I showcase my abilities in building seamless, responsive, and efficient applications that prioritize both functionality and design.
Biography
Hello, I am Mehmet, a 11 years experienced Frontend Developer proficient in Vue, Nuxt, Next, React, and SCSS among other modern web technologies. Throughout this period, I have worked on numerous projects, gaining valuable experience with each one. During my journey in frontend development, I have developed a strong expertise in utilizing JavaScript frameworks such as Vue.js, Nuxt.js, Next.js, and React to create user-friendly and interactive web applications.
I also have experience in responsive web design and cross-browser compatibility. I strive to deliver consistent user experiences across various platforms including mobile devices, tablets, and different browsers. Furthermore, I am adept at working with RESTful APIs, effectively managing data flow and interaction with APIs to deliver efficient solutions. Quality code, performance optimization, and user experience are of utmost importance to me.
In my development process, I actively utilize version control systems like Git, ensuring the secure and organized management of codebases. I excel in project management and teamwork, possessing excellent communication skills and collaborating efficiently within teams. I am passionate and dedicated to creating user-focused and interactive web applications. Sincerely, Mehmet

technology
projects completed
years of experience
Skills
Experience
Intern @EZDSoft
Summer 2016 | Turkey, IstanbulWorked on a team responsible for developing a new mobile app feature that allowed users to create and share short-form video content, including designing and implementing a new user interface and developing the backend infrastructure to support the feature.
Frontend Developer @Oxi Soft
2017-2017 | Turkey, IstanbulI was work with ecommerce infrastructure libraries ; Prestashop, Wordpress E-Commerce.
Frontend Developer @Sekom
2017 - 2018 | Turkey, IstanbulI had been working already finished projects but I was bug/fix and make new features. I was work with technologies; React JS Redux, AngularJS
Frontend Developer @Ofix.com
2018 - 2019 | Turkey, IstanbulI had been working Ofix 3.0 version project. The project is E-commerce web site. I worked for project for 15 months and I finished frontend development. I used HTML-JQUERY-CSS technologies. And I designed a website. you can visit; www.hycontract.com
Frontend Developer @SPRO Soft
2019 - 2020 | Turkey, IstanbulI worked in the R&D project at SPRO. Technologies I use in the project are Angular 8, Git, TypeScript, Ionic3, SCSS.
Senior Frontend Developer @ID3
2020-2023 | Turkey, IstanbulEPİAŞ I have been involved in frontend development since the beginning of the project. In the project developed with React.js, I utilized technologies such as SCSS, Redux, Git, TypeScript, and Antd UI kit. Within the project, I developed several modules, with a specific focus on frontend and API integration for modules such as Reconciliation and Invoicing, Reports, Organizations, Defaulting Processes, Proposal, and Quick Proposal. Bizimtarifler.com The project was initially developed using Vue.js and Nuxt. When we took over the project, we were tasked with implementing new features and fixing a few bugs. As new features, we added: - Commenting and Rating - Recipe and Article Submission T-Life T-Life is a mobile application owned by Turkcell. The T-Life project is a large and complex project that encompasses various modules, allowing for extensive task management within the company. We took over the project from another team, where the client side was developed using Smartface technology. Smartface is a library that serves the same purpose as React Native, producing iOS and Android applications. Initially, I spent two months familiarizing myself with the project and the Smartface technology used. Afterward, I started working on feature development and bug fixes. Once ready, we conducted an extensive development that impacted every aspect of the project and initiated a redesign process. I developed numerous components and worked on application architecture, including layouts, home pages, and internal pages. I implemented the redesign designs according to the designs provided in Zeplin. Skills: React Native, Smartface, Vue.js, React.js
Senior Frontend Developer @Kariyer.Net
2023-2025 | Turkey, IstanbulFrom 2023 to 2025, I successfully served as a Senior Frontend Developer.
Technical Lead @Kariyer.Net
2025-Present | Turkey, IstanbulIn February 2025, I was promoted to a Technical Lead position, where I continue to contribute and lead projects.
Education
Bachelor of Science in Mobile Technologies
2014-2016 | Nişantaşı UniversityRelevant courses included Data Structures and Algorithms, Computer Systems Engineering, and Artificial Intelligence.
Articles published on Medium

Nuxt 4: Gerçekten Neler Değişti?
Nuxt 4’ü ilk kurcaladığımda şunu düşündüm: “Tamam, bu sefer framework biraz büyümüş.”Nuxt 3 zaten büyük bir sıçramaydı ama bazı şeyler hep yarım hissediyordu. Ö...
16 Nisan 20263 min readRead
Mobil cihazlarda otomatik yakınlaştırma sorunu ve çözümleri
Mobil cihazınızda bir form alanına tıkladığınızda sayfanın otomatik olarak büyütüldüğünü fark ettiniz mi? Bu durum, gezinmeyi zorlaştırabilir ve sinir bozucu ol...
20 Temmuz 20242 min readReadJavaScript’te this kullanımı
JavaScript, hem esnek hem de karmaşık yapısıyla bilinen bir programlama dilidir. Bu dilin en önemli özelliklerinden biri, this anahtar kelimesidir. this anahtar...
11 Mayıs 20242 min readRead
HTML Streaming Nedir ? — Nasıl Kullanılır ?
HTML Streaming Nedir ? — Nasıl Kullanılır ?Streamed HTML, bir web sayfasının içeriğinin tarayıcıya parça parça, genellikle sunucu tarafından dinamik olarak gönd...
12 Mart 20242 min readReadNuxt 2 ve Nuxt 3 arasında ki farkları inceleyelim
Nuxt.js, Vue.js tabanlı bir Universal Web Framework’üdür.Geliştiriciler arasında popülerdir çünkü kolay kullanımı ve güçlü özellikleri ile dikkat çeker.1. Mimar...
28 Ocak 20242 min readRead
preventDefault Nedir ?
preventDefault Nedir ?Merhaba!preventDefault Fonksiyonu: Nedir ve Ne Zaman Kullanılır?Web sitelerinde, kullanıcıların belirli elementlere yaptıkları eylemler (ö...
11 Kasım 20212 min readRead
GraphQL: Nedir, neden kullanılır?
Herkese Merhaba,Bu benim ilk yazım :)İlk yazımı GraphQL’i anlatarak başlamak istedim. Yazılım dünyasında adından sıkça söz ettiren ve merak uyandıran GraphQL’i ...
27 Ekim 20212 min readRead